The street in brief

Fairfield Close is almost entirely detached houses. Homes here typically change hands around £1,080,000 — roughly 124% above the SO41 norm. On floor area that works out near £7,338 per square metre, above the district's £4,845. Recent sales are too thin to call a trend for the street itself; SO41 prices as a whole have been easing. With 10 sales across 9 homes since 2009, homes here come to market only rarely.

Fairfield Close's £1,080,000 median sits about 124% above SO41's £482,250; on floor space it runs £7,338/m² against the district's £4,845/m² (+51%).

Street and SO41 figures are medians of HM Land Registry sales; the England figures are the UK House Price Index mix-adjusted average — a different basis, so compare direction rather than levels between the two.
